  • Rachael Smith is a graduate of Haileyville High School. She attended Eastern Oklahoma State College, Rachael later attended Oklahoma State University and was a member of Collegiate FFA, and in 2010 she graduated with a degree in Agricultural Education. She began her career as an agricultural education instructor at Wilburton High School for one year.

    After moving to McCurtain County, she took a position at Valliant Public Schools and was one of three agricultural education instructors alongside her husband, Brent Smith. As an agricultural education teacher/FFA Advisor, she trained many teams and public speakers that competed across the state. Her students earned numerous awards at local, state, and national levels and fostered their passions for the agricultural industry. While working she continued her education and received a Master’s Degree in Educational Leadership in 2016. In 2019, Smith shifted into a school administration position as High School Principal at Valliant Public Schools.

    After nine years at Valliant, she took a position at Haworth Public Schools in 2022, where she is currently serving as the secondary principal. When not working, Rachael is helping with the family cow/calf operation, traveling, and spending time with family.
